Douglas Percy Butler 1918–2000 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 28 Apr 1918
Birth Location: Twickenham, London, England, United Kingdom
Death Date: 29 May 2000
Death Location: Canvey Island, Essex, England, United Kingdom
Father: Richard Bather
Mother: Lily Gandin
Spouse(s): Dorothy Lomas
Children(s):
The story of Douglas Percy Butler began in 1918 in Twickenham, London, England, United Kingdom. Douglas Percy Butler married Dorothy Daisy Lomas. Douglas Percy Butler passed away in 2000 in Canvey Island, Essex, England, United Kingdom.
